The operation was conducted by the National Security Guard (NSG), also known as the &#8220;Black Cats&#8221;. It involved clearing multiple hostage locations, eliminating terrorists, rescuing civilians and securing buildings from explosives. It remains one of the most complex urban counter terror operations undertaken in India and significantly reshaped the country&#8217;s security preparedness.<\/span><\/p>\n<h2><b>What is Operation Black Tornado 2008?<\/b><\/h2>\n<p><b>Operation Black Tornado 2008<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> was the codename given to the NSG operation launched against the terrorists involved in the 26\/11 Mumbai attacks. The mission focused on neutralising the attackers, rescuing hostages with minimum casualties, capturing terrorists wherever possible and ensuring that all targeted locations were completely cleared of explosives before security forces withdrew. The operation concluded on 29 November 2008 after nearly three days of continuous combat across multiple locations.<\/span><\/p>\n<h2><b>26\/11 Mumbai Terror Attack<\/b><\/h2>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">The 26 November 2008 Mumbai Terror Attack (26\/11) was a coordinated assault carried out by 10 Lashkar e Taiba terrorists who entered Mumbai through the <\/span><a href=\"https:\/\/vajiramandravi.com\/current-affairs\/arabian-sea\/\" target=\"_blank\"><b>Arabian Sea<\/b><\/a><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> after departing from Karachi and hijacking an Indian fishing trawler. They targeted prominent locations including the <\/span><b>Taj Hotel<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">, <\/span><b>Nariman House<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">, <\/span><b>Chhatrapati Shivaji Terminus (CST)<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> and other places. The attacks lasted from 26 to 29 November 2008, killing around 175 people, including nine terrorists, while more than 300 others were injured. Ajmal Kasab was the only terrorist captured alive.<\/span><\/p>\n<h2><b>Operation Black Tornado Background<\/b><\/h2>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Operation Black Tornado was launched after coordinated terrorist attacks paralysed Mumbai and created an unprecedented hostage situation across several high profile locations.<\/span><\/p>\n<ul>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>History of attacks:<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> Mumbai had witnessed several major terrorist attacks since the 1993 serial bomb blasts, including bomb explosions between 1993 and 2006 that caused hundreds of deaths and thousands of injuries.<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>Sea route infiltration: <\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Ten terrorists travelled from Karachi through the Arabian Sea, hijacked an Indian fishing trawler, killed its crew and reached South Mumbai using inflatable boats under the cover of darkness.<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>Multiple strategic targets: <\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Terrorists attacked the Taj Mahal Palace Hotel, Oberoi-Trident Hotel, Nariman House, CST railway station, Leopold Cafe, Cama Hospital, Metro Cinema area and other locations almost simultaneously.<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>Hostage crisis:<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> Hundreds of guests, hotel staff and visitors were trapped inside luxury hotels and Nariman House, requiring specialised hostage rescue operations by elite counter terror forces.<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>Need for specialised intervention: <\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Mumbai Police initially responded but faced heavily armed terrorists equipped with AK 47 rifles, grenades and explosives, making <strong><a href=\"https:\/\/vajiramandravi.com\/current-affairs\/national-security-guard-nsg\/\" target=\"_blank\">NSG<\/a><\/strong> deployment essential.<\/span><\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<h2><b>Operation Black Tornado Launch 2008<\/b><\/h2>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Operation Black Tornado 2008 involved simultaneous operations across several unfamiliar urban locations under extremely challenging combat conditions.<\/span><\/p>\n<ul>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>Primary objectives:<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> The major objective was to neutralise every terrorist, capture any survivor if possible, minimise hostage casualties and ensure no explosives remained inside the buildings.<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>Simultaneous operations:<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> Teams were deployed to the Taj Hotel, Oberoi-Trident Hotel and Nariman House together.<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Specialised support: NSG deployed dog squads to locate bodies of neutralised terrorists, helping confirm that cleared sections no longer contained active attackers.<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>CST and city attacks: <\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Two terrorists attacked Chhatrapati Shivaji Terminus using AK 47 rifles and grenades, killing 58 civilians before moving towards Cama Hospital and later confronting police.<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>Capture of Ajmal Kasab: <\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">During a gun battle after the CST attack, one terrorist was killed while Ajmal Kasab was captured alive after Assistant Police Sub Inspector Tukaram Omble sacrificed his life while disarming him.<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>Mission completion:<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> By the evening of 28 November and final clearance on 29 November, all terrorists had been neutralised except Ajmal Kasab, bringing Operation Black Tornado to a successful conclusion.<\/span><\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<h2><b>Operation Black Tornado Outcomes and Aftermath<\/b><\/h2>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Operation Black Tornado transformed India&#8217;s counter <a href=\"https:\/\/vajiramandravi.com\/upsc-exam\/terrorism\/\" target=\"_blank\"><strong>terrorism<\/strong><\/a> framework and led to major security, legal and institutional reforms after the attacks.<\/span><\/p>\n<ul>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>Operation success: <\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Nine terrorists were killed during the operation while Ajmal Kasab became the only surviving attacker captured alive, providing crucial information about the conspiracy.<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>Human losses: <\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Around 175 people lost their lives, including civilians, police personnel and NSG commandos, while more than 300 people suffered injuries during the three day attack.<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>Property damage: <\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Fire, explosions and gunfire caused property losses exceeding one billion US dollars, while Mumbai also suffered major economic disruption during the attacks.<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>Kasab Trial:<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> Ajmal Kasab faced trial on 86 charges including murder, conspiracy and waging war against India, was convicted in 2010 and executed at Yerwada Jail on 21 November 2012.<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>Further investigations: <\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Investigations later identified the involvement of David Headley, Tahawwur Rana, Zabiuddin Ansari alias Abu Hamza and other conspirators connected with the planning of the attacks.<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>Security reforms: <\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">The attacks resulted in strengthening anti terror laws, creation of the <\/span><a href=\"https:\/\/vajiramandravi.com\/upsc-exam\/national-investigation-agency\/\" target=\"_blank\"><b>National Investigation Agency (NIA)<\/b><\/a><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">, expansion of coastal security and establishment of Maharashtra&#8217;s Force One.<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>International impact: <\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">The attacks severely affected <\/span><a href=\"https:\/\/vajiramandravi.com\/upsc-exam\/india-pakistan-relations\/\" target=\"_blank\"><b>India-Pakistan Relations<\/b><\/a><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">, intensified global counter terror cooperation and exposed the international network supporting Lashkar e Taiba operations.<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>Memorials and remembrance:<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> Annual tributes, candlelight ceremonies and memorial events continue to honour victims and security personnel, while Nariman House was developed as a memorial known as Nariman Light House.<\/span><\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<h2><b>Operation Black Tornado Leaders<\/b><\/h2>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Operation
